About N-tert-butylsulfonylbutanamide
N-tert-butylsulfonylbutanamide (PubChem CID 89072300) has the molecular formula C8H17NO3S
and a molecular weight of 207.29 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is N-tert-butylsulfonylbutanamide.
Molecular Properties
| Compound Name | N-tert-butylsulfonylbutanamide |
| PubChem CID | 89072300 |
| Molecular Formula | C8H17NO3S |
| Molecular Weight | 207.29 g/mol |
| Exact Mass | 207.09 |
| IUPAC Name | N-tert-butylsulfonylbutanamide |
| SMILES | CCCC(=O)NS(=O)(=O)C(C)(C)C |
| InChI | InChI=1S/C8H17NO3S/c1-5-6-7(10)9-13(11,12)8(2,3)4/h5-6H2,1-4H3,(H,9,10) |
| InChIKey | UGYJYWYNIWEWFE-UHFFFAOYSA-N |
| XLogP | 1.03 |
| TPSA | 63.24 Ų |
| H-Bond Donors | 1 |
| H-Bond Acceptors | 3 |
| Rotatable Bonds | 3 |
| Heavy Atoms | 13 |
| Complexity | — |
Lipinski Rule of Five
Passes Rule of Five
| Rule | Value |
| MW ≤ 500 | 207.29 |
| LogP ≤ 5 | 1.03 |
| H-Bond Donors ≤ 5 | 1 |
| H-Bond Acceptors ≤ 10 | 3 |
